Vimwiki logo Vimwiki

Vimwiki is a personal wiki for Vim – interlinked, plain text files written in a markup language.

Project Oxford logo Project Oxford

A catalogue of artificial intelligence APIs by Microsoft

  • Does there exist an API accessible from C# that detects faces in images?
    There are three routes you can go with this. The simplest would probably be to use Microsoft's Face API, which is part of their Azure Cognitive Services platform. All of the computing is done in the cloud, and at least for your purposes, the modelling necessary to detect faces has already been performed by Microsoft, so it's a single method call to send it a picture and receive back a bounding box.
